Lever/Lever design
It is crucial to measure the handles for doors made of upvc to ensure they fit correctly. No matter if replacing one door or double doors it's important to accurately measure the lever/pad. It is important to match the PZ on the handles you are replacing to the PZ on the locks.
The most well-known types of door handles made from upvc are the Lever/Lever models. They are generally used on double-glazed doors. They are designed to cover holes in the existing screws. There are a number of companies that manufacture these handles. Based on your budget and preferences you can select from a wide range of styles and finishes.
A typical Lever/Lever UPVC door handle is made up of two inline levers that can be moved. This handle is commonly used in commercial and residential construction. They are available from many companies , including Sobinco and Millenco, ERA and Winkhaus and Avocet.

Material with low maintenance
There are a variety of choices when it comes to picking the door handle. It is important to choose the right material. This can affect your style and the durability.
The most popular materials used to make door handles are wood and metal. These handles are durable and easy to maintain. They will look good for years with proper care.
There are many kinds of metals and alloys. Each requires a particular kind of cleaning process, based on the finish. It is important to select the appropriate handle for the space you intend to put it in.
Stainless steel is a great option for door handles. In contrast to other kinds of metal it is known to be corrosion-resistant. Additionally, it is relatively inexpensive.
Another popular option is brass. Doors that are traditional can be fitted with brass handles. Depending on its finish, it can be coated or simply plain.
Aluminum is another alternative. Aluminum is well-known for its strength, low weight, and environmental environment-friendly. It can also be recycled.
Porcelain is another option. Porcelain is more durable than glass. When compared to wood, porcelain does not break easily. In combination with bronze fittings it is a sturdy and practical option.
Acrylic is a well-liked option for bedroom furniture. Crystal door knobs were popular in the middle of the 19th century. Crystal is now available in a variety shades.
Chrome is a shiny material. The majority of chrome door handles are designed to be polished. Use a soft, clean cloth with mild soap and water to clean them. Rinse well, then dry thoroughly.
